This thesis studies the making of the body image in Iberê Camargo's paintings produced between the years of 1980 until 1994, year of his death, and the book Fluxo-floema by Hilda Hilst. Addressing the issue of dialogue between arts of different languages, in this case, literature and painting, in the light of Intermidiality and Intersemiotic Translation. This thesis intends to identify indications of a proximity between the Iberê's paintings and the Hilst's book with respect to the representativeness of the body.
